- Catalog of an exhibition held at Milton Resnick and Pat Passlof Foundation, New York, from October 11, 2019-April 11, 2020
- "Organized by independent curator and critic Karen Wilkin, the exhibition spans a period of six decades: beginning with the late 1940s, when the artist studied with Willem de Kooning at Black Mountain College, and continuing through her active participation in the Ninth Street creative scene, and to her years as a significant painter of the New York School. Passlof's varied works defy easy categorization, with a palette that ranges from dark colors and earth tones to soft pastel, but all are connected through her ability to capture the spontaneity and sensuousness of paint through intuitive, physically vigorous, and eloquent brush marks." -- The Milton Resnick and Pat Passlof Foundation website
